The issue considers the position that libraries occupy in some guidebooks of Northern and Center Italian cities between 1700 and 1800. These descriptions usually concern the book and reviews collections, origins, characteristics of the building, role of librarian and time opening, together with some other positive elements. Examining these guidebooks we find that libraries represented important point of reference both for citizens and for tourists: they usually had architectural and artistic virtues, they preserved ancient manuscripts and rare volumes but, also, they were fundamental structure for the spreading of knowledge, where the cultural heritage of Italy and Europe was available to people.
